Divided Congress will remain Bush obstacle Experts predict partisan bickering to continue despite GOP advances 11/06/2002 By DAVID JACKSON / The Dallas Morning News WASHINGTON - So much has changed in the last two years, but apparently that doesn't include politics. Despite a string of successes in Tuesday's elections, President Bush will still be wrestling with a closely divided Congress. Although Republicans kept control of the House and won back the Senate, the Senate's rules would give Democrats many opportunities to frustrate Mr. Bush's plans for judges, tax cuts, prescription drugs and homeland security, analysts said.
